                      Not bad shots there buddy. I like several of these, including #2, 5, 7, 9, and 10. However may I make some suggestions?

                      In number 7 and 9 I would go for a tighter crop to remove some of the random signs and such will distract the viewers attention from your subject. In #9 there is a lot going on in the right side of the photo that pull me away from the car. All the brush, the contrasting shadows on the pavement, and seem to lessen the presence of the car and pulls my focus to the right of the car with the difference in shadows. You are making good use of the 3/4 rule, you might have someone crop those items out in photoshop before you print if you choose for best result.

                      It appears that the lens you are using in shots #1, 2, and 4 may not be the ideal set up with your choice of backgrounds. The buildings and utility poles and such in the background appears to be leaning in most shots (I sure hope the building is not leaning in real life) this type of distortion is called Keystoning. This happens anytime you have barrel distortion or you use a background that features strong vertical angles.

                      You can correct this effect by using a tilt shift lens pre or post shooting in photoshop and I would recommend seeking out some help in this area either from a classmate or even someone on Mifbody who knows their way around photoshop.
